Description

Argpyrimidine is a member of the class of hydroxypyrimidines obtained by cyclocondensation of L-arginine and methylglyoxal; a methyl glyoxal-derived advanced glycation end-product (AGE) in familial amyloidotic polyneuropathy and human cancers. It has a role as an epitope. It is a L-arginine derivative, a hydroxypyrimidine and a non-proteinogenic alpha-amino acid.

Computed Properties

Molecular Weight:254.29
XLogP3:-1.9
Hydrogen Bond Donor Count:4
Hydrogen Bond Acceptor Count:7
Rotatable Bond Count:6
Exact Mass:254.13789045
Monoisotopic Mass:254.13789045
Topological Polar Surface Area:121
Heavy Atom Count:18
Complexity:265
Defined Atom Stereocenter Count:1
Covalently-Bonded Unit Count:1
Compound Is Canonicalized:Yes
